JP Morgan Chase's WIA Position: Q1 2024 in Review

JP Morgan Chase sold out of Western Asset Inflation-Linked Income Fund (WIA) in Q1 2024, closing a stake of 1,755 shares — an estimated $14.3K sold.

JP Morgan Chase first reported a position in WIA in Q4 2022 and held it in 4 quarters. The position peaked at $15.6K in Q3 2023. 50 funds tracked by Wall St. Rank hold WIA as of Q1 2024.
